qlge: Expand coverage of hw lock for config register.

The hardware semaphore covers the configuration register as well as the
ICB registers.  The ICB high and low regs contain the address of the
initialization control block and the config register is used to signal
the hardware that a block is ready to be downloaded.  Currently we were
only protecting the ICB regs.  This changes expands to cover the config
register as well.
